Project CARS 3 Announced for Summer 2020

Slightly Mad Studios has announced that the much-anticipated Project CARS 3 is finally coming to players later in summer 2020. The announcement follows a long year of waiting after last summer’s teaser about the game. The announcement was made via the Slightly Mad Twitter account that also features a sweet trailer to get players excited about the forthcoming racing title.

The newest entry into the game will feature:

  • 200 elite-brand race and road cars
  • over 140 global tracks
  • the ability to make your own car
  • new journey
  • new game modes
  • customizable liveries
  • personalized drivers
  • vehicle upgrades with “realistic performance parts”
  • scalable assists for all skill levels
  • new tire model for convincing and fun handling
  • day/night cycle
  • all seasons, all-weather racing
  • controller support
  • a visceral sense of speed
  • intense crash effects and authentic car contact
  • enhanced AI
  • 12k and best-in-class VR support for PC
  • engaging career mode
  • new multiplayer and community modes
  • daily challenges

As the post says, PC3 will be coming to PlayStation 4, Xbox One, and PC later this summer.
